Why Sedona Is a World-Class Photography Destination

Sedona sits at the intersection of the Colorado Plateau and the Mogollon Rim, a geological boundary that produces some of the most dramatic topography in the American Southwest. The formations that make it famous — Cathedral Rock, Bell Rock, Courthouse Butte, Coffee Pot Rock — are not just scenic landmarks. They are towering monoliths of Permian-era sandstone, sculpted by 300 million years of erosion into shapes that look engineered rather than natural. For a photographer, this is an environment that provides both scale and intimacy, depending entirely on how you position yourself relative to the stone.

The light in Sedona behaves differently than anywhere else Cemhan has worked. The red rock formations act as enormous natural reflectors, bouncing warm-toned ambient light into shadows that would otherwise go dark. The result is a natural fill-light effect that softens contrast, warms skin tones, and produces a glow that studio photographers spend thousands of dollars in equipment trying to replicate. During golden hour, when the sun drops below the rim of Oak Creek Canyon, the entire landscape transforms into what can only be described as a 360-degree softbox of warm amber light. For a natural light master like Cemhan Biricik, these conditions are not just favorable — they are the entire reason Sedona belongs on any serious photographer's destination list.

Beyond the geology, Sedona offers extraordinary diversity of environment within a remarkably compact area. Within a thirty-minute drive, you can move from arid desert floor to pine-forested canyon rim, from the lush riparian corridor of Oak Creek to the stark red expanse of the Coconino backcountry. That diversity means a single multi-day shoot can produce imagery that looks like it was captured across three continents.

Iconic Sedona Locations for Photography

Sedona's landscape offers an extraordinary range of shooting environments, each with its own character, light behavior, and mood. Cemhan Biricik scouts every location in advance, timing shoots to align with the specific light conditions that each formation rewards most generously.

Cathedral Rock

Sedona's most iconic formation. The twin spires reflected in Oak Creek at sunset create one of the most photographed natural scenes in Arizona. Elopement and portrait work here demands precise timing and positioning.

Bell Rock

The distinctive bell-shaped butte at the south end of the Village of Oak Creek. Accessible terrain makes it ideal for fashion editorial and couple sessions with 360-degree desert panoramas.

Boynton Canyon

Deep canyon walls create dramatic light corridors. One of Sedona's four major vortex sites. Secluded, powerful, and ideal for intimate elopement and spiritual retreat photography.

Schnebly Hill Road

Elevated overlooks with sweeping views of Sedona's entire red rock panorama. Remote access reduces crowd interference. Exceptional for sunrise shoots with layered formations receding into morning haze.

Airport Mesa Vortex

The most accessible vortex site with panoramic views of Thunder Mountain, Capitol Butte, and Courthouse Rock. Golden hour here produces a 270-degree wash of warm light that is unmatched for wide environmental portraits.

Oak Creek Canyon

The lush riparian corridor north of Sedona. Sycamore trees, creek crossings, and dappled light create a completely different mood from the open desert. Ideal for editorial work that needs contrast and texture.

What is the best time of year for photography in Sedona?

Sedona is exceptional for photography year-round, but the best conditions are typically October through April. Autumn brings warm light against red rock formations with pleasant temperatures. Winter offers dramatic cloud formations and occasional snow on the red rocks for striking contrast. Spring delivers wildflower blooms and ideal golden hour conditions.
